Skip to content

Commit dac1fd2

Browse files
add more algorithm constants (#24)
* add more algorithm constants
1 parent c367cca commit dac1fd2

File tree

1 file changed

+36
-1
lines changed

1 file changed

+36
-1
lines changed

commands/types.go

Lines changed: 36 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-84,18 +84,53 @@ const (
8484
ErrorCodeCommandUnexecuted ErrorCode = 0xff
8585

8686
// Algorithms
87+
AlgorithmRSAPKCS1SHA1 Algorithm = 1
88+
AlgorithmRSAPKCS1SHA256 Algorithm = 2
89+
AlgorithmRSAPKCS1SHA384 Algorithm = 3
90+
AlgorithmRSAPKCS1SHA512 Algorithm = 4
91+
AlgorithmRSAPSSSHA1 Algorithm = 5
92+
AlgorithmRSAPSSSHA256 Algorithm = 6
93+
AlgorithmRSAPSSSHA384 Algorithm = 7
94+
AlgorithmRSAPSSSHA512 Algorithm = 8
8795
AlgorithmRSA2048 Algorithm = 9
96+
AlgorithmRSA3072 Algorithm = 10
97+
AlgorithmRSA4096 Algorithm = 11
8898
AlgorithmP256 Algorithm = 12
8999
AlgorithmP384 Algorithm = 13
90100
AlgorithmP521 Algorithm = 14
91101
AlgorithmSecp256k1 Algorithm = 15
102+
AlgorithmECBP256 Algorithm = 16
103+
AlgorithmECBP384 Algorithm = 17
104+
AlgorithmECBP512 Algorithm = 18
105+
AlgorithmHMACSHA1 Algorithm = 19
106+
AlgorithmHMACSHA256 Algorithm = 20
107+
AlgorithmHMACSHA384 Algorithm = 21
108+
AlgorithmHMACSHA512 Algorithm = 22
109+
AlgorithmECECDSASHA1 Algorithm = 23
110+
AlgorithmECECDH Algorithm = 24
111+
AlgorithmRSAOAEPSHA1 Algorithm = 25
112+
AlgorithmRSAOAEPSHA256 Algorithm = 26
113+
AlgorithmRSAOAEPSHA384 Algorithm = 27
114+
AlgorithmRSAOAEPSHA512 Algorithm = 28
115+
AlgorithmAES128CCMWrap Algorithm = 29
92116
AlgorithmOpaqueData Algorithm = 30
93117
AlgorithmOpaqueX509Certificate Algorithm = 31
118+
AlgorithmRSAMGF1SHA1 Algorithm = 32
119+
AlgorithmRSAMGF1SHA256 Algorithm = 33
120+
AlgorithmRSAMGF1SHA384 Algorithm = 34
121+
AlgorithmRSAMGF1SHA512 Algorithm = 35
122+
AlgorithmTEMPLATESSH Algorithm = 36
123+
AlgorithmAES128YUBICOOTP Algorithm = 37
94124
AlgorithmYubicoAESAuthentication Algorithm = 38
95-
AlgorithmAES128CCMWrap Algorithm = 29
125+
AlgorithmAES192YUBICOOTP Algorithm = 39
126+
AlgorithmAES256YUBICOOTP Algorithm = 40
96127
AlgorithmAES192CCMWrap Algorithm = 41
97128
AlgorithmAES256CCMWrap Algorithm = 42
129+
AlgorithmECECDSASHA256 Algorithm = 43
130+
AlgorithmECECDSASHA384 Algorithm = 44
131+
AlgorithmECECDSASHA512 Algorithm = 45
98132
AlgorithmED25519 Algorithm = 46
133+
AlgorithmECP224 Algorithm = 47
99134

100135
// Capabilities
101136
CapabilityNone uint64 = 0x0000000000000000

0 commit comments

Comments
 (0)